GRANDMA'S CHICKEN CASSEROLE



Grandma's Chicken Casserole image

When it comes to weeknight dinner, casseroles are king. This super-simple, five-ingredient chicken casserole recipe comes together quickly and bakes up beautifully. It's sure to be your quick-meal go to for at-home dinners and a reliable favorite for bake-and-take potluck dinners.

Provided by By Jessica Walker

Categories     Entree

Time 45m

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 5

3 cups chopped cooked chicken
2 cans (10.5 oz each) condensed cream of chicken soup
2 cups shredded Cheddar cheese (8 oz)
3 cups Progresso™ plain panko crispy bread crumbs
6 tablespoons butter, melted

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 350°F.
  • Place chicken evenly in bottom of ungreased 13x9-inch (3-quart) glass baking dish. Spoon and spread soup evenly over chicken; sprinkle with cheese.
  • In medium bowl, stir bread crumbs and melted butter; sprinkle over cheese. Bake 30 to 35 minutes or until cheese is melted and bread crumbs are golden brown and thoroughly heated.

GRANDMA'S CHICKEN CASSEROLE



Grandma's Chicken Casserole image

From Grandma Smith. From this recipe, I make one large casserole and one 8-inch round casserole. I think the recipe could be halved easily, but when making for myself, I freeze one casserole for later use. Freezes well.

Provided by kellyclark82

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Chicken     Chicken Breast Recipes

Time 1h5m

Yield 10

Number Of Ingredients 11

4 large skinless, boneless chicken breast halves
water to cover
1 pinch salt and ground black pepper to taste
2 (15 ounce) cans mixed vegetables (such as Veg-All®), drained
2 (10.5 ounce) cans cream of chicken soup
1 (8 ounce) container sour cream
1 (8 ounce) can sliced water chestnuts, drained
1 large onion, finely chopped
1 cup shredded Cheddar cheese
1 sleeve buttery round crackers (such as Ritz®), crushed
2 tablespoons butter, cubed, or to taste

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C).
  • Place chicken breasts in a large pot; cover with water. Season with salt and pepper and bring to a boil; reduce heat, cover, and simmer until chicken is no longer pink in the center, about 15 minutes. Drain and let cool, 5 to 10 minutes. Chop into small pieces.
  • Mix chicken, canned vegetables, chicken soup, sour cream, water chestnuts, onion, and Cheddar cheese in a large bowl. Pour into a large baking dish. Sprinkle crushed crackers over the top and dot with butter.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until the filling starts to bubble and the topping browns, about 30 minutes.

CHEESY CHICKEN CASSEROLE



Cheesy Chicken Casserole image

Cheesy Chicken Casserole has pasta in a creamy cheesy sauce baked until golden and bubbly.

Provided by Holly Nilsson

Categories     Casserole     Main Course

Time 1h

Number Of Ingredients 12

3 cups shell noodles (uncooked )
3 tablespoons butter
⅓ cup red bell pepper (diced)
1 onion (finely diced)
½ teaspoon seasoning salt
1 teaspoon chili powder
10 ¾ ounces cream of chicken soup (condensed)
1 ⅓ cups milk
3 cups sharp cheddar cheese (shredded, divided)
⅓ cup parmesan cheese (shredded)
4 ounces mild green chiles
3 cups cooked chicken

Steps:

  • Heat oven to 375°F.
  • Cook shells al dente according to package directions.
  • Cook onion and red bell pepper in butter until tender, about 5 minutes. Stir in salt and chili powder.
  • In a large bowl combine soup, onion mixture, milk and 2 cups cheddar cheese and parmesan cheese. Mix well. Stir in chicken, pasta and green chiles.
  • Spread into a 9x13 casserole dish. Top with remaining cheese.
  • Bake 30-35 minutes or until hot and bubbly.

MS. CLARA'S CHICKEN CASSEROLE



Ms. Clara's Chicken Casserole image

This is one of my favorite recipes. Since I prefer dumplings without chicken, Nanny always uses the chicken from cooking dumplings to make this chicken casserole!

Provided by Kelli Friedman

Categories     Casseroles

Time 1h5m

Number Of Ingredients 5

4-5 chicken breasts, boiled and shredded
1 can(s) cream of chicken soup
1 c sour cream
1 pkg ritz crackers, crumbled
1 stick butter

Steps:

  • 1. Preheat oven to 375.
  • 2. Place chicken breasts in casserole dish.
  • 3. In a separate bowl, mix together can of soup and sour cream.
  • 4. Pour over chicken.
  • 5. Crumble sleeve of Ritz crackers and spread over chicken and soup mixture.
  • 6. Melt butter and pour evenly over top of casserole.
  • 7. Bake at 375 until golden brown (about 30-45 minutes).

AUNT JEWEL'S CHICKEN DRESSING CASSEROLE



Aunt Jewel's Chicken Dressing Casserole image

True Southern chicken and dressing recipe. Handed down from my great-great-aunt. Easy and delicious.

Provided by CRETER

Categories     Meat and Poultry Recipes     Chicken     Chicken Breast Recipes     Healthy

Time 1h

Yield 12

Number Of Ingredients 6

3 pounds skinless, boneless chicken breast meat
1 (10.75 ounce) can condensed cream of chicken soup
1 (10.75 ounce) can condensed cream of celery soup
1 (10.75 ounce) can milk
1 ½ cups chicken broth
1 (6 ounce) package seasoned cornbread stuffing mix

Steps:

  • Place chicken in a large saucepan full of lightly salted water. Bring to a boil; boil for about 30 minutes, or until chicken is cooked through (juices run clear). Remove chicken from pan, reserving broth. Cut chicken into bite size pieces and place in bottom of a 9x13 inch baking dish.
  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• In a medium bowl mix together cream of chicken soup and cream of celery soup. Fill one empty soup can with milk, and mix milk with soups. Pour mixture over chicken. In a small bowl combine stuffing and broth; mix together and spoon mixture over casserole.
  • Bake in the preheated oven for 45 minutes.

CHICKEN CASSEROLE MISSISSIPPI



Chicken Casserole Mississippi image

I don't know where I got this recipe but have been preparing it for years. The sour cream in the cracker topping is what really makes it different from other casseroles I have tried. I usually serve this with peas or green beans and some garlic bread for a comfort meal on a cold day.

Provided by pedspeech

Categories     One Dish Meal

Time 45m

Yield 1 casserole, 8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 1/2-2 lbs boneless skinless chicken breasts
1 onion, chopped
1 teaspoon seasoning salt
1 (8 ounce) package wide egg noodles
2 (10 ounce) cans condensed cream of chicken soup (can substitute cream of mushroom, I just prefer chicken)
2 cups crushed Ritz crackers (about one sleeve)
8 ounces sour cream

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Cut chicken into bite size pieces and saute chicken and onion until chicken is done.
  • Prepare egg noodles according to package directions.
  • In 9X13 casserole dish, combine chicken, onions, soup, and noodles. Mix well.
  • Combine crackers, butter, and sour cream well and spread over chicken. The mixture will be very thick.
  • Bake for thirty minutes or until top is brown.

Tips:

  • Use fresh, high-quality ingredients: This will make a big difference in the taste of your chicken casserole.
  • Don't overcook the chicken: Chicken is a lean protein that can easily become dry and tough if it is overcooked. Cook it until it is just cooked through, and then remove it from the heat.
  • Use a variety of vegetables: This will add flavor, color, and nutrients to your casserole. Some good choices include carrots, celery, onion, broccoli, and mushrooms.
  • Don't be afraid to experiment with different seasonings: There are many different ways to season chicken casserole. Some popular options include garlic, onion powder, paprika, thyme, and rosemary.
  • Serve chicken casserole with your favorite sides: Some good choices include mashed potatoes, rice, noodles, or salad.
